Output 99e2289e9cd103c42242b1728ec2f4917dde9087c11dd0131924a18ecd6cb986:1

value
1220357
script pubkey
OP_HASH160 OP_PUSHBYTES_20 588d92109d061f1634ac384c402ec1ba2df4b8cb OP_EQUAL
address
39mEyvKp4frEaNHztZufNP63jvd6ZUHC1P
transaction
99e2289e9cd103c42242b1728ec2f4917dde9087c11dd0131924a18ecd6cb986
spent
true